TV RATINGS

AEW Collision on TNT
Sat, Mar. 15, 2025: 8:00 to 10:00 pm

408,000 viewers (P2+)
P18-49 rating: 0.10

Confirmed by Wrestlenomics via a Nielsen source.

Collision ranked approximately #3 for the night on cable in P18-49. Louisville vs. Duke in the ACC college basketball championship was #1 on ESPN with a 0.59 P18-49 rating and 3,066,000 viewers.

P2+ comparisons:

  • This episode vs. last week (363,000): +12%

  • This episode vs. trailing four weeks (355,000): +15%

  • Current 2025-Q1 P2+ average (333,000) vs. 2024-Q1 (414,000): -20%

  • Current Mar 2025 P2+ average (350,000) vs. Mar 2024 (433,000): -19%

P18-49 comparisons:

  • This episode vs. last week (0.10): +0%

  • This episode vs. trailing four weeks (0.09): +11%

  • Current 2025-Q1 P18-49 average (0.09) vs. 2024-Q1 (0.12): -25%

  • Current Mar 2025 P18-49 average (0.09) vs. Mar 2024 (0.12): -25%

LIVE EVENTS

Data from WrestleTix

Saturday, March 15, 2025
Las Vegas, NV at The Theater at Virgin Hotels Las Vegas
Estimated tickets distributed: 2,054

Market-to-market comparisons (Las Vegas, NV):

  • 2022-05-29 (Sun) – AEW Double or Nothing: 13,131 (-84%)

  • 2022-07-02 (Sat) – WWE Money in the Bank: 12,076 (-83%)

  • 2023-03-24 (Fri) – WWE Smackdown: 9,348 (-78%)

  • 2023-05-24 (Wed) – AEW Dynamite: 4,402 (-53%)

  • 2023-05-28 (Sun) – AEW Double or Nothing: 10,550 (-81%)

  • 2023-12-29 (Fri) – WWE Live Holiday Tour: 6,480 (-68%)

  • 2024-05-25 (Sat) – AEW Collision: 3,080 (-33%) ← SAME EVENT TYPE

  • 2024-05-26 (Sun) – AEW Double or Nothing: 8,575 (-76%)

Year-over-year comparison for this event type:
Current 2025-Q1 AEW Collision average: (2,478) vs. 2024-Q1 (3,020): -18%
